Elihu Asserts God's Justice
31 For has any said to God, I have taken away; I will not pervert? 32 Besides what I see, You teach me; if I have done iniquity, I will do it no more. 33 Must He repay because you rejected it? For you must choose, and not I; therefore speak what you know.
